Viburnum davidii - 15-30cm - 2lt FatsiaViburnum davidii is a compact, low growing, mounded evergreen to semi evergreen shrub with leathery, deeply veined, oval, glossy, dark green leaves, acquiring burgundy tones in winter. Small, white flowers in rounded clusters bloom in spring and are followed by attractive, round, berry like fruits that change their colour from green to pink to metallic turquoise when ripe.
